Broken voice and sometimes, voice that disappears completely; hands ripping face, neck, hair and accessories; shaky legs; minds that are blocked; excessive sweating, vomiting, staring at the ceiling, the floor, the paper, and expressions that convey “I want to run out of here immediately” are some reactions that I have had to see closely in executives of various levels.
I like to pay attention to the abilities and weaknesses that people have when speaking in public; since it is one of my specialties at an academic and work level.
Knowing how to speak in public has been, is and will continue to be essential in order to achieve good personal and professional development at an individual and team level. This competition helps to sell more, close better alliances, strengthen work teams, collaborate properly, meet challenges and goals, feel greater self-esteem, among many other advantages.
Public speaking doesn’t just refer to standing on a stage before a large audience; it can be even in a very small gathering.

Glossophobia is the term that refers to the phobia of speaking in public; according to data from an article in médicosypacientes.com, 75% of the world population suffers from it. It is understandable why so many people who are forced by work issues to speak in front of groups of people feel fearful and threatened. This figure also shows us why so many people prefer to remain silent in meetings and meetings, resulting in boring meetings, not very proactive and lacking in content.
If you are one of the people who feel anxiety when speaking in public, it is very common; The good news is that through adequate training and coaching, it can be overcome since it is a shame not to be able to share your ideas and knowledge with other people.
Actually, you can know a lot about one or more topics, but if you don’t express them; nobody will know. Evading is a way out in the short term, but it will have negative effects in the medium and long term. Public speaking is a crucial attribute in the professional field of any industry.
All human beings have the ability to improve public speaking skills; Public speaking can go from being your worst nightmare to something you enjoy.
Improving your public speaking skills is not magic, it is a transformation that takes time and is achieved through practice. Overcoming any fear always gives us great satisfaction and empowerment.
Studies conducted by the University of North Carolina and the Statesman Debate Institute have found that participating in Public Speaking programs allows people to feel more confident in overcoming their fear, and thus collaborate with their colleagues and proactively convey ideas. and persuasive.
